History
The McLaughlin family of Woodstock, New Brunswick, is descended from John E. McLaughlin, a dry goods and clothing dealer. John E. McLaughlin was born in Woodstock in 1849, the son of Harriet Chase and James McLaughlin (b.1864 ) and grandson of mathematician John McLaughlin of Ireland. John E. McLaughlin received a business education in Woodstock's common schools and worked as a clerk in a dry goods store. In 1876, he formed a partnership with R. B. Jones, under the business name of Jones & McLaughlin, in order to buy a dry goods business. In 1879, McLaughlin bought Jones' shares and continued to operate the mercantile establishment on his own. During his life, John McLaughlin served as Town Clerk, Town Assessor, and a member of the town council. He married Annie Maguire, whose parents were of Irish descent, and they had six children together: Bessie, Harry, Roy, Guy, Marguerite, and Anna M. John E. McLaughlin died in 1932; his wife Annie, in 1934.
